Dr. Hans Jenny, a Swiss scientist, demonstrated how sound shapes matter. He placed sand granules on to a metal plate and then played a few notes from great composers such as Mozart and Bach. The sand granules formed constant shapes to the vibration of the sound, and extraordinary patterns were observed.
